How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Tallahassee?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Tallahassee Studio Apartments | $1,081 | $625 | $1,799 |
| Tallahassee 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,263 | $305 | $2,500 |
| Tallahassee 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,432 | $250 | $3,375 |
| Tallahassee 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,511 | $549 | $4,549 |
| Tallahassee 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,141 | $399 | $6,178 |

Tallahassee, FL Area Reviews
Allaire • 3+ years in Tallahassee
May 8, 2025Tallahassee is a hidden gem. Located at the top of the west part of the state, beauty, serenity, and nature quickly comes to mind. Although it's a college town, there is plenty for the locals to do without feeling overwhelmed. It's great for families and people who understand what quality of life means. Things are changing and the cost of living is going up in town, but it's still relatively cheap compared to other areas of the state. One of the best things about the city is the diversity and variety. There are a lot of boutique shops and eateries you won't find anywhere else, and the sense of community is unmatched.
